Mangalsutra Design: A Blend of Tradition and Innovation

Origin and Significance

Mangalsutra, derived from Sanskrit, translates to “sacred thread of goodwill.” It is believed to have originated centuries ago and holds immense symbolic value in Hindu marriages. The black beads strung together on a yellow thread represent the inseparable bond between husband and wife.

Elements of Traditional Designs

Traditional mangalsutras typically feature black beads made of gold, onyx, or rudraksha seeds. They are often adorned with gold pendants, each carrying its own symbolic meaning. These pendants may depict religious motifs like the sun, moon, or traditional symbols like the lotus or conch shell.

Regional Variations

India’s diverse cultural landscape has led to a variety of regional mangalsutra designs. From the intricate patterns of South India to the bold statements of North Indian designs, each region boasts its own unique style, influenced by local customs and traditions.

Contemporary Mangalsutra Designs

In recent years, there has been a surge in contemporary mangalsutra designs that cater to modern sensibilities while respecting tradition.

Modern Interpretations

Contemporary mangalsutras often feature sleeker designs with minimalist aesthetics. They may incorporate geometric shapes, clean lines, and subtle accents for a sophisticated look.

Fusion with Western Styles

With the rise of fusion weddings and multicultural marriages, there’s a growing demand for mangalsutras that blend Indian tradition with western influences. These designs may incorporate elements like diamonds, pearls, or intricate metalwork, appealing to a diverse range of tastes.

Popular Materials and Gemstones

While gold remains the preferred choice for mangalsutra chains, there’s a growing trend towards experimenting with other materials like platinum, silver, or rose gold. Gemstones like diamonds, emeralds, and rubies are often used to add a touch of glamour and color to traditional designs.

Unique FAQs

1. Can I wear my mangalsutra every day?

Yes, you can wear your mangalsutra every day. However, it’s essential to take proper care of it to ensure it retains its beauty and significance over time.

2. Can I customize my mangalsutra?

Many jewelry designers offer customization services, allowing you to create a mangalsutra that reflects your personal style and preferences. You can choose everything from the materials and gemstones to the design elements and motifs.

3. What is the significance of the black beads in a mangalsutra?

The black beads in a mangalsutra symbolize protection, prosperity, and the eternal bond between husband and wife. They are believed to ward off evil spirits and bring good luck and happiness to the marriage.

4. How should I store my mangalsutra when not wearing it?

When not wearing your mangalsutra, store it in a soft cloth pouch or jewelry box to prevent scratches and tangling. Avoid storing it with other jewelry pieces to prevent damage.

5. Can I pass down my mangalsutra to future generations?

Yes, mangalsutras are often treasured family heirlooms passed down from generation to generation. They hold sentimental value and symbolize the enduring legacy of love and commitment within the family.
